How many strings does a cigar box guitar have?

The vast majority of Cigar Box Guitars are made with 3 or 4 strings – you really need 3 strings or more to get the harmonic depth and range of pitches that makes a sound people associate with the concept of a guitar.

What should a 3 string guitar tune to?

Of all of the three-string cigar box guitar tunings, the most popular is probably the G D G open G tuning. Featured on many how-to-play videos on YouTube and CigarBoxNation.com, this tuning has become the de facto standard for 3-string slide blues.

What strings are on a 3 string cigar box guitar?

Three string cigar box guitars tuned to D or E use the 6th, 5th and 4th strings. Which is best 3 or 4 string cigar box guitar?

Some people prefer a three string cbg because they are easier to play. A three string guitar can be played with fingers or a slide. One finger across all the strings is a chord. … If your songs have minor or 7th chords, a 4 string cbg is much much easier to play and than a 3 string.
